The 15th Annual Sounds of Summer
Thursday Evenings
Presented by Pratt & Whitney
 
Free concerts on the Town Green 1047 Main Street from 6:30 – 8:30 PM.  Bring your own blanket or lawn chair and enjoy music ranging from jazz, to big band, to rock and roll.  If you don’t like cooking we will have a vendor available to purchase food and drink at the Green.  In the event of rain or threatening weather the concerts will be held in the East Hartford Community Cultural Center located across the street from the Green.
